英文输入, 此时的v-model绑定值从空字符串到字符串, e.data的输入值存在 中文选词输入, 此时的v-model绑定值为空字符串, e.data存在值; 删除: e.data值为null, v-model绑定值为空字符串 判定如下: 当且仅当input事件对象的data属性为null, 且绑定值为空字符串的情况下, 才代表通过删除清空了输入框的值,...
你可以使用JavaScript来获取这个input元素,并为其添加keydown事件监听器。 在事件处理函数中,检查按键的keyCode是否为13(回车键的keyCode): 在事件处理函数中,你可以使用event.keyCode属性来检查按下的键是否是回车键(keyCode为13)。 如果是回车键,执行相应的触发事件操作: 如果检测到是回车键,你可以执行你想要的操...
参考:https://segmentfault.com/a/1190000020892430 使用js模拟用户输入数据,改变input的value值,在提交的时候无效果,在一番寻找下,原来就因为没有触发绑定的input事件,使用原生js代码完美解决 let t=document.getElement
<input type="text" id="oInput"> <script> oInput.oninput = function(){ alert('触发事件'); } </script> 比如 我要在input 内输入 '我是谁';当输入法弹出 ,拼音'woshishui',当按下'w',输入框内已有'w'就触发了事件,这时要打的字还在输入法上没有打出;请问大神这个怎么解决呢,只需要监听输入完...
使用js模拟用户输入数据,改变input的value值,在提交的时候无效果,在一番寻找下,原来就因为没有触发绑定的input事件,使用原生js代码完美解决
问题描述 Input输入框 onInput事件触发setData后,会自动收起键盘 复现步骤 import { useState } from "react"; import { Input, View } from "@tarojs/components"; const TestPage = () => { const [inputValue, setInputValue] = useState(""); const handleInput = (e) =
51CTO博客已为您找到关于jsinput输入完触发事件的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及jsinput输入完触发事件问答内容。更多jsinput输入完触发事件相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
相关平台 微信小程序 小程序基础库: 3.4.7 使用框架: React 复现步骤 import { useState } from "react"; import { Input, View } from "@tarojs/components"; const TestPage = () => { const [inputValue, setInputValue] = useState(""); const handleInput = (e) => { s
js获取被check的input值 并触发click事件 ...JS模拟键盘输入及手动触发事件的方式 脚本模拟键盘输入方式,监听键盘事件e.IsTrusted属性是false,此属性为只读属性不能更改,用户用键盘正常输入该值为true。目前没有找到好的处理方式。 Firefox浏览器中有如下处理方式(未试,只做记录): var utils = window.QueryInterface...
使用js模拟用户输入数据,改变input的value值,在提交的时候无效果,在一番寻找下,原来就因为没有触发绑定的input事件,使用原生js代码完美解决 let t=document.getElementsByClassName('c_l_area c_a_n')[0]; let evt = document.createEvent('HTMLEvents'); ...